If your condition has existed for some time, or it's a recent injury, together we will formulate your road to Wellness! Where does Bowenwork originate? Bowenwork was developed in Australia by the late Tom Bowen. His expertise advanced from skillful sports injury treatments to proficiency in pain elimination. The Bowenwork technique also revealed results with common ailments and dysfunctions. Interest in these specialized techniques drew others to study Bowenwork methodology. Today's Practitioners learn from highly qualified and Internationally Authorized Teachers. More about Tom Bowen >> Oswald Rentsch, one of the the founders of Bowtech®, the original Bowen Technique, was Tom Bowen's apprentice for many years. Since 1990, together with his wife Elaine, they have been traveling the world teaching the teachers of Bowenwork as well as advanced classes for Practitioners. Ossie and Elaine have inspired students and teachers to learn and work with the highest integrity of Tom Bowen's gift to the world.
